Admissions Requirements

Admissions Tests Required: Required
Completion of College Preparatory Program: Recommended
Recommendations: Required
Secondary School GPA: Required
Secondary School Rank: Recommended
Secondary School Record: Required
TOEFL: Required

    Compared to other Christian Colleges, Covenant is well balanced between legalistic and nominally Christian colleges in the way it deals with dorm life and classes. It's focus is on Christ, but it certainly doesn't get in the way of teaching what you need to know about science, history, etc. It also isn't too strict about how students live their lives, but it does expect a certain level of responsibility from you.
